Uninstalling and Reinstalling Printer Software Windows 1. Double-click My Computer, then double-click the Control Panel icon. 2. Double-click Add/Remove Programs. Click EPSON Printer Software in the program list, then select the EPSON Stylus Color 777 icon. 3. Click Add/Remove or Change/Remove and follow the on-screen instructions. 4. If you're using the USB port with Windows 98, click EPSON USB Printer Devices in the program list; then click Add/Remove again. 5. Restart your computer, then follow the instructions on the Start Here sheet to reinstall your software. (You won't need to reinstall your bonus software or electronic manual.) Macintosh 1. Insert your printer software CD-ROM. Then double-click the EPSON CD-ROM icon (if necessary) and double-click the EPSON icon. You see the Main Menu. 2. Click Install Printer Driver. On the installer screen, click the arrow in the Easy Install list at the top and select Uninstall. Then click the Uninstall button at the bottom and follow the instructions. 3. Restart your Macintosh, then follow the instructions on the Start Here sheet to reinstall your software. (You won't need to reinstall your bonus software or electronic manual.) 36
